Definition
People who give something, such as gifts, help, or support, to others.
Usage & Nuances
'Givers' is a plural noun, usually referring to people who are generous or provide things to others. It can be used generally or in specific contexts (e.g., 'blood givers'). Often contrasted with 'takers'.
